Is there any way to download JPG wallpaper files from wallpaperscraft.com using this application?

e.g. starting address http://wallpaperscraft.com/tag/trees/2560x1080/page1

...and download only items tagged with "trees"?

Here are the settings that work:

1. Generate a list of starting addresses for every page:

http://wallpaperscraft.com/tag/trees/2560x1080/page1
....
http://wallpaperscraft.com/tag/trees/2560x1080/page41

2. Target files:
*.jp*
3. Site exploration -> Regular site: Follow all links. [Limit exploration depth] to [2].
4. Filters -> Excluded URLs:
.*
5. Filters -> Included URLs:
/download/
/image/

That's it. Please try it. If something goes wrong - just write here and I'll create a ready-to-use EPF project for you.

Yeah, usually it's not a problem for Extreme Picture Finder to grab ALL files from a website. The challenge usually is to grab only the files you want and skip the rest of the website. That's why I often go with the "exclude everything and include only necessary URLs" settings.
